About Converting Milliliter per Hours to Deciliter per Years

Milliliter per Hours and Deciliter per Years both measure volumetric flow rate — how much volume passes a point over time — used to size pipes and pumps, monitor river or stream discharge, control industrial processes, and set medical infusion rates. Both are volumetric flow rate units.

Formula

deciliter per years = milliliter per hours × 87.6582

This factor comes from each unit's defined relationship to the category's base unit: 1 milliliter per hours equals 2.777778e-10 base units, and 1 deciliter per years equals 3.168874e-12 base units, so dividing one by the other gives the direct milliliter per hours-to-deciliter per years factor of 87.6582.

What's the difference between volumetric and mass flow rate?

Volumetric flow rate measures the volume of fluid passing a point per unit time (for example, liters per second). Mass flow rate measures the mass instead. For a fluid of constant density the two are directly proportional, but for compressible fluids like gases, mass flow is often the more meaningful quantity.
